Transaction 80c7a1f044784be69c66cd43be3b9cc0fdf479d2872f0c87c64955dbc5441728
1 Input
1 Output
-
80c7a1f044784be69c66cd43be3b9cc0fdf479d2872f0c87c64955dbc5441728:0
- value
- 21565837
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8b48c884ec11464788473af58e19f1fd53b393a7 OP_EQUAL
- address
- 3EPV3H8qrwuUyECan3kgc1n6ukoVVaLsJi